i installed a DIC in my OHC and everything works perfectly but it resets every time I turn the ignition off. All connections are good. The read outs are accurate but when I turn the ignition off it seems to reset all of the data. These are supposed to have a memory in them similar to the clock in the radio but mine seems to not.

Just curious if anyone else has had this problem?

Mine is a 1998 5.7 vortec.

Are there multiple power leads? I've never messed with one of these personally but it sure sounds like the memory circuit should be getting power even with the key off, and it's not. Maybe the constant 12V line got hooked to a source that's controlled by the ignition switch?

I thought about that but I've double and triple checked wiring. Plus when I drive it for long trips (100+ miles) the memory will stay for the next day or two and then go back to resetting every time I turn the truck off
